The new LUAZ 2023 is announced as the heir to the cult LuAZs of the 70s–80s, but this project has nothing to do with the Lutsk Automobile Plant. The pickup is based on the body from the Chinese company Hebei Kaiyun Motors, but some components — the frame, seats, glass, and battery — are made in Ukraine.

The model will be offered in two versions: the two-door "Farmer" and the four-door "City".
Dimensions
·length — 3475 mm;
·width — 1375 mm;
·height — 1550 mm;
·wheelbase — 2315 mm;
·curb weight — 510 kg.

The interior features a digital instrument panel and a multimedia system with a touchscreen. The electric car is also equipped with a rear-view camera. An electric motor with a power of 5 kW (6.8 hp) is placed on the rear axle. Due to its L7e category, the maximum speed is limited to 50 km/h. Plans include the release of an all-wheel-drive modification.

The 6.14 kWh battery provides a range of 100 km without recharging. If up to three such units are installed, the range can be extended to 300 km.
The starting price of the LUAZ is 190,000 hryvnias, but in this configuration the car is supplied without a battery. A separate battery unit costs 45,000 hryvnias, or it can be rented.
